What is the slope of a line passing through (-5,-2) and (4.1)?

Answer:

1/3

Step-by-step explanation:

You use the formula y2-y1/x2-x1=m. So, 1-(-2)/4-(-5), since you are subtracting a negative you can just add the number, which leaves you with 3/9, 3/9 can be simplified into 1/3.
